ISEET (Indian Science Engineering Eligibility Test)
A common engineering entrance examination was first proposed by the Ministry of Human Resource Development in February 2010 as a common medium for common admission into professional institutions in the country. The test proposed to replace Indian Institute of Technology Joint Entrance Examination (IIT-JEE) and the All India Engineering Entrance Examination, was Indian Science Engineering Eligibility Test (ISEET). This exam plans to cover admissions to centrally-funded institutions, including the Indian Institutes of Technology (IITs), National Institutes of Technology (NITs), Indian Institutes of Information Technology (IIITs), Indian Institutes of Science Education and Research (IISERs) and other deemed universities. The exam has been introduced on 20 May 2012, and is held in many languages.
ISEET Exam
The exam is held in the month of March or April. The duration of Indian Science Engineering Eligibility Test (ISEET), Main and Advance is of three hours each. Both the tests are held on the same day.

What is BITSAT


BITSAT 
Birla Institute of Technology & Science, Pilani conducts Birla Institute of Technology & Science Admission Test BITSAT. BITSAT is an online entrance test conducted for admission to integrated first year degree programmes of BITS Pilani at their campuses at Pilani, Goa and Hyderabad for the academic year 2013-14. The Programmes are offered in: B E (Hons), B Pharm. (Hons), M Sc (Hons) and M Sc (Tech).

IIT-JEE Latest News about AIEEE and NIT's Entrance 2013



From 2013, IIT-JEE will be aligned with AIEEE, which is an engineering entrance examination for NITs. IIT-JEE is held in two phases, phase-1 is called as JEE Main and phase-2 as JEE Advanced. A suitable time gap between the mains and the advanced tests is provided so that students have the results of mains test in hand before they appear for the advanced exam. A new eligibility criterion is introduced for IIT JEE entrance exam 2013, according to which class XII marks will be taken into consideration with JEE scores to calculate the final result.

Indian Engineering Services 2012



Indian Engineering Services (IES) 2012 are the civil services that meet the technical and managerial roles of the Government of India. Like most countries, the Government of India recruits its civil servants and officials on the basis of merit, the middle management positions in the bureaucracy are filled through competitive exams. Candidates from all over India take these exams and compete for limited seats. IES officers are selected by the union government on the basis of preferences made by the Union Public Service Commission (UPSC). For recruitment to Indian Engineering Services, UPSC conducts a combined four-stage competitive examination called the Engineering Services Examination (ESE). IES remains the most sought after careers for the engineering graduates in India.
Indian Engineering Services Application Form

The recruitment is done for three categories: Civil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Electrical Engineering and Electronics & Telecommunication Engineering. The application forms are out in the month of March. The forms have to be submitted by the month of April. Candidates can apply online on the official website of UPSC: http://www.upsc.gov.in/.

Indian Engineering Services Eligibility Criteria
Candidates applying for Engineering Services Exam should have an engineering degree from a recognised institute, final year students are also eligible. Also candidates with MSc Degree or equivalent in Wireless Communications, Electronics, Radio Physics or Radio Engineering will be eligible for certain posts only.
A candidate should be more than 21 years and less than 30 years of age. There are relaxations up to 5 years in age limit for various reserved categories. A candidate should be medically and physically fit according to the specified requirements.

Engineering entrance examinations follow various test patterns which are decided by the authorities conducting the examination. IIT- JEE has recently announced a major change in its examination pattern. IIT-JEE will conduct two entrance examinations, JEE (Main) followed by JEE (Advanced). Only the first 1, 50,000 candidates who clear JEE-Main will be eligible for JEE (Advanced). AIEEE follows a different examination pattern. Paper 1 consists of Physics, Chemistry and Mathematics subjects which contain objective type questions and have equal weightage for all the subjects. The total marks allotted for Paper 1 is 540. Paper 2 consists of Mathematics, Aptitude test-part 1 and Aptitude test-2 which carry 400 marks. Engineering Entrance Examinations Preparation needs quality time.
